Denmark's Christian Eriksen released from hospital after successful operation
Posted Saturday, June 19, 2021 by ESPN103 hits
Denmark's Christian Eriksen has been released from hospital after undergoing a successful operation, the Danish Football Association confirmed in a statement on Friday. Eriksen was admitted to hospital after he collapsed due to cardiac arrest in the 43rd minute of Denmark's opening Euro 2020 game against Finland on June 12. Denmark's Christian Eriksen suffered cardiac arrest, was 'gone' before resuscitation - team doct
Posted Monday, June 14, 2021 by ESPN147 hits
Denmark midfielder Christian Eriksen was "gone" before he was resuscitated after suffering a cardiac arrest, the team's doctor, Morten Boesen, said in a news conference Sunday. Eriksen, 29, is in a stable condition after he was taken to a hospital in Copenhagen on Saturday after he collapsed on the pitch during Denmark's Euro 2020 opener against Finland.
